Central Nervous System
The part of the nervous system comprising the brain and spinal cord, responsible for processing and sending out information to the rest of the body.
Limbic System
A complex system of nerves and networks in the brain, involved in various emotional states and biological drives.
Cerebellum
A part of the brain located at the back of the skull in vertebrates, responsible for coordinating muscle movements and maintaining posture and balance.
Repolarization
The process of restoring the negative charge inside a nerve cell after depolarization, essential for the transmission of nerve impulses.
